It may have been a dream draw for Rangers in the Champions League, but Christ Sutton reckons Liverpool will HATE having to go up against the Gers.

Giovanni van Bronckhorst guided his team to the group stage for the first time in over a decade with a 1-0 win over PSV Eindhoven on Wednesday night.

And their reward was a star studded group alongside last season’s finalists, Napoli and Calvin Basey’s Ajax. The Anfield club will be the favourites to win the group, but second is up for grabs.

Rangers showed last season they can mix it with some of Europe’s best in their run to the Europa League final in Seville. The’ve now stepped it up a level and are in with the real big boys on the continent.
